我可以使用 git 服务器设置 xCode Server 实例,以便用户可以创建他们的存储库并自动 xcode 执行持续集成吗?
有简单的方法吗?
我可以使用 git 服务器设置 xCode Server 实例,以便用户可以创建他们的存储库并自动 xcode 执行持续集成吗?
有简单的方法吗?
是的,如果您是注册开发者,您可能已经免费获得了 Mavericks 服务器。所以你可以简单地安装它,设置 git、wiki 服务器和任何你喜欢的东西,并按照官方文档配置 xcode 持续集成服务器。
让我们绊倒的一件小事是,如果密钥有密码短语,xcode 服务器无法连接到第三方托管的 git repo。
我们必须使用密码短语来连接服务器。
ssh-keygen -p
通过服务器存储库设置添加新的无密码密钥(允许您粘贴密钥)
希望能帮助到你
我会使用 Jenkins 作为你的 CI 工具。您可以在本地或云端同时使用它。
在云上,您不需要安装/配置任何东西,因为您只需要启用您想要的服务。
CloudBees在云上提供iOS 构建。他们有免费套餐。